About the role

Key responsibilities & impact
  • Provide direct patient care as appropriate
  • Direct and supervise the Respiratory Therapy Department
  • Oversee ancillary services departments, including laboratory and radiology, depending on hospital need and structure

Requirements

What you’ll need
  • Current RRT registry required
  • BLS certification required
  • ACLS certification required
  • Minimum of three to five years of experience in cardiopulmonary activities required
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Respiratory (BSRC or BSRT) preferred and may be required if the hospital operates a blood gas laboratory
  • Minimum of one year of supervisory experience preferred
